How to Make Friends in London As a Student: A Comprehensive Guide
- Join University Clubs and Societies
One of the easiest ways to make friends as a student in London is to join a university club or society. Universities have an array of clubs and societies catering to a variety of interests, including sports, music, theatre, debate, and many more. By joining one of these clubs or societies, you’ll meet people who share your interests, making it easier to make new friends.
- Attend Social Events
Attending social events is another great way to make new friends in London as a student. Universities and language schools organize a range of social events, including parties, pub crawls, and movie nights, to name a few. Attending these events is an excellent way to meet new people, have fun and explore the city.
- Volunteer
Volunteering is an excellent way to meet new people and make friends in London. There are many volunteering opportunities available in the city, including environmental work, charity events, and community projects. By volunteering, you’ll meet people who share your values and interests, making it easier to form meaningful connections.
- Join a Language Exchange Group
If you’re an international student, joining a language exchange group is a great way to make new friends in London. Language exchange groups offer the chance to practice your language skills while meeting people from all over the world. You’ll be able to exchange cultural insights, learn about new countries, and make friends in the process.
- Join a Meetup Group
Meetup groups are an excellent way to make new friends in London. Meetup groups bring people together who share a common interest or hobby, such as hiking, book clubs, or language exchange. Joining a Meetup group will allow you to connect with like-minded people, explore the city, and make new friends.
- Use Social Media
Social media is a powerful tool for making new friends in London. You can join Facebook groups, follow Instagram accounts, and connect with people on LinkedIn who share your interests. You can also use social media to find out about social events in the city, such as concerts, festivals, and art exhibitions.
- Attend Workshops and Classes
Attending workshops and classes is a great way to make new friends in London. The city has many classes and workshops catering to a range of interests, including art, cooking, and dance. By attending these classes and workshops, you’ll meet people who share your passion and interests, making it easier to make new friends.
How to Make Friends in London Reddit
Reddit is a popular online forum where users can engage in discussions on a wide range of topics. If you’re a student in London looking to make new friends, Reddit can be a valuable resource. There are several London-specific subreddits that are dedicated to connecting people in the city.
To make friends in London through Reddit, start by creating a profile and joining relevant subreddits. Introduce yourself and engage in discussions to show your interests and personality. You can also join Reddit meetups organized by these subreddits or post your own event to bring people together.
When using Reddit to make friends in London, it’s important to follow online safety practices and meet in public places. Keep in mind that not everyone on the internet is who they say they are, so trust your instincts and be cautious when making plans to meet people in person.
Make Friends in London Online
Making friends online is becoming more and more popular, especially in a city like London where people from all over the world come to live and study. There are many ways to make friends in London online, including social media, online forums, and websites dedicated to connecting people with similar interests.
One of the most popular ways to make friends online in London is through social media plat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ter. Joining London-specific groups and pages on these platforms is a great way to connect with like-minded people. You can also use social media to find out about events and activities happening in the city and make plans to attend with new friends.
Online forums such as Reddit, Meetup, and City socializer are also great resources for making friends in London. These websites allow you to connect with people who share your interests, join groups and attend events together.
Another way to make friends in London online is through language exchange websites, such as My Language Exchange and Tandem. These websites allow you to practice speaking a new language with native speakers while getting to know each other and sharing cultural insights.
When making friends in London online, it’s important to be cautious and practice online safety. Only share personal information with people you trust and always meet in public places when meeting someone in person for the first time. By taking these precautions and being open to new experiences, making friends online in London can be a rewarding experience.
